Insights into transport mechanism from LeuT engineered to transport tryptophan [PDF]

open access: yesThe EMBO Journal, 2011
LeuT is a bacterial homologue of the neurotransmitter:sodium symporter (NSS) family and, being the only NSS member to have been structurally characterized by X-ray crystallography, is a model protein for studying transporter structure and mechanism. Transport activity in LeuT was hypothesized to require structural transitions between open-to-out and ...

Road to zero: Research and industry perspectives on zero-emission commercial vehicles

open access: yesiScience, 2023
Summary: Medium-and heavy-duty vehicles (MHDVs) comprise only a small fraction of vehicles on the road but disproportionately contribute to greenhouse gas emissions and air pollution from the transportation sector.
